Heysa, Har skaffet mig en sokkel til disse små lækre kort, og jeg har tjekket
formatting link
omkring dem, men er der nogen af jer andre som har fosøgt sig med dem ??? og er de til at ha med at gøre ???
især det at man for få penge kan montere et lille data lager med sådan et kort, og hvis man så opdager at man skulle ha brugt mere plads, kan man bare skifte kortet ud (Softwaren skal så kunne klare det) med et støre i stedet for at man skal til at lode printet om.
"Kasper" skrev i en meddelelse news:3f1bce3c$0$5185$ snipped-for-privacy@dread11.news.tele.dk...
Yepsen, men det er ikke det samme... sådan helt :) MMC cards har en seriel bus, og understøtter SPI bussen også, sådan at de er lette at interface med MPU'er osv... som typisk har en SPI indbygget.
Det jeg så er lidt nervøs for er at selv om MMC er en standard, om så den overholdes fra de forskellige producenter ??? f.eks. har lige bestilt et
2MB MMC card fra Atmel, men om så hvis jeg en dag smider et kort fra Hitachi med 32MB i vil give problemer (ud over plads forskellen) ???
Jae, det er jo spærgsmålet, altså hardware tror jeg nok det er det samme.... det burde de ikke kune ænsdre på, bortset fra lave dem hurtigere, men så tror jeg bestemt de er bagud comp. ellers kommer det til at hede noget andet.. ex.vis ligesom AGP med 1X 2X 4X o.s.v...
Jeg har nemlig et projekt hvor jeg også kunne bruge et datalager... havede tænkt på at lave plads på printet til ex. 8*24lc256 eller hvad de fås op i... de er jo også standard... og måske de fås i 512 o.s.v så er der jo lidt plads også.. men det andet lyder spændene... hvad er prisen ca på sådan en sokkel og kortet ??
hvor mange ben har sådan en fyr og har du et link til et datablad ?
hvis du har farnells ordre nr lige ved hånden.. evt når du får følgesedlen, gider du ikke lige smide det til mig, så vil jeg da få bestilt et par sokler også.. selvom der går lidt tid (desværre) før jeg får tid
Jeg er blevet færdig med et projekt hvor jag har et SPI interface til et kort fra en PIC16F876 @ 10Mhz. Kortet er en 32 MB udgave fra SanDisc men deres dukumentation er ikke for god...det tog mange mange timer at få det hele op og køre. (for derefter at finde et link til deres faq :-( )
Det min gruppe har lavet er initialization, write og read block funktioner og læg lige mærke til at der IKKE addresseres sektorer men bytes (en byte en addresse) det tog langt tid at indse efter et CompactFlash projekt hvor man skriver til sektorer.
"Kenan Vilic" skrev i en meddelelse news: snipped-for-privacy@4ax.com...
Har du et link ??? til den omtalte faq ??? ... hvilket sprog brugte i ??? da jeg selv skal bruge en PIC er man jo lidt nysgerig :)
Er det ikke hele fordelen ved de MMC cards, eller DataFlash Cards som Atmel kalder dem, at man ikke skal side og kæmpe med store sektore og derved skal ha diverse buffere osv... ???
i google så vil der være en DOC som noget fra FAQ ligger i.
Under
formatting link
-> Support er der også en FAQ
Jeg har hentet nogle dokumenter om MMC osv så hvis du er interesseret kunne jeg vel maile eller uploade dem et eller andet sted.
Vi brugte PIC C compileren.
På side 5-7 i MMC product manual står der at ALLE de bytes du prøver at skrive skal ligge i den fysiske sektor som du befinder dig i, og så skal du jo holde styr på hvor du er henne fordi hvis du skriver 20 byte fra byte nr 502 i den fysiske sektor så får du en fejl og skal sende en stop trans token og og og...
Det gælder godt nok kun hvis en WRITE_BLK_MISALIGN = 0,. Så tænker man straks: "Den ændrer jeg", men nej det er en read only værdi... DVS den gælder for samtlige SanDisk kort.
ElectronDepot website is not affiliated with any of the manufacturers or service providers discussed here.
All logos and trade names are the property of their respective owners.